Football club Goiás announces investment in electronic sports

Goiás Esporte Clube, Brazilian biggest club of the central-western region, has not yet disclosed the modalities in which it will invest, but assured that news will be released soon. The club follows in the footsteps of several great Brazilian teams that already play in eSports competitions; the most successful case is that of Flamengo, who was once a champion of CBLoL.

Goiás is another Brazilian club of traditional sports that will invest in electronic sports. It announced on Wednesday (3) this week the plans to insert itself in the national competitive scenario.

The post that announced the news said: “We arriveeed!!! Goiás eSports in the area, to the delight of emerald players. Stay tuned on our social networks # Gr33nGamers # GoiáseSports”

Despite announcing the plans, Goiás has not yet confirmed the modalities in which it will invest first. The club asked fans to stay connected on its social networks for future news on this issue.

In Brazil, important clubs are already making the investment movement in electronic sports. The best known is Flamengo, who was already champion of CBLoL.

Another great Brazilian to represent the country in esports is Corinthians, who is the current Free Fire world champion. In addition to these teams, more successful in the virtual environment, Santos, Cruzeiro and Vasco da Gama are examples that are doing the same movement.
